Lzantal, I recently did essentially what you want for a point of sale
Satchmo install. I'm just totally flat out at the moment but I do plan
to get the info up so that others can use it, just haven't had the
time.

Basically I created a whole bunch of urls/views that operated under: /
shop/pos

Probably the most difficult part to work out was that by default
Satchmo attaches the cart to the logged in user (which of course makes
perfect sense for an online store) but for a POS or phone order you
want to attach it to a newly created or existing customer (Contact),
not the user that is logged in.

I believe that this happens in:
satchmo_store.shop.checkout.views.contact_info

I replicated some of this functionality in my own view and modified it
so that it can handle creating a new customer/modifying an existing
one and ensuring that they are not attached to the logged in user.

That and the UI probably took the bulk of the time but it was
relatively simple.

I'll try and get up my changes asap but the issue is they were highly
customised to my clients environment (as in the UI was) so I will have
to make it a little more friendly for consumption, theres quite a bit
of jquery ui stuff happening which puts a lot of requirements on an
install.

Good luck
Alex




On Nov 30, 11:17 am, Chris Moffitt <[email protected]> wrote:
> In the admin interface you can create a new order but it won't charge the
> credit card. I think the best and easiest way might be to create a
> customized and secured view for the admin to add products to the cart and
> checkout for a phone order.
>
> -Chris
>
> On Sun, Nov 29, 2009 at 3:11 AM, lzantal <[email protected]> wrote:
> > Hi,
> > I am trying to figure it out how I could have a phone order where a
> > customer could call into the store
> > store owner could pull up the customer in the admin site and create an
> > order.
> > After the order created the store owner would need to be able to
> > checkout with credit card.
>
> > Any pointers would be greatly appreciated.
>
> > thank you
>
> > lzantal
>
> > --
>
> > You received this message because you are subscribed to the Google Groups
> > "Satchmo users" group.
> > To post to this group, send email to [email protected].
> > To unsubscribe from this group, send email to
> > [email protected]<satchmo-users%[email protected]>
> > .
> > For more options, visit this group at
> >http://groups.google.com/group/satchmo-users?hl=en.
>
>

--

You received this message because you are subscribed to the Google Groups 
"Satchmo users" group.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/satchmo-users?hl=en.


Reply via email to